غزل اْردو شاعری میں روح کی مانند ہے۔ یہ دراصل قصیدے کا ابتدائی حصہ تشبیب ہے جوعموماًعشق ومحبت کے مضامین پر مشتمل ہوتا ہے۔ ایک الگ صنف سخن کے طور پر ایرانی شعرا نے اس کورواج دیاعربی زبان میں غزل نام کوئی شعرِ صنف موجود نہیں ہے۔شمس رازیؔ نے غزل کی تعریف کچھ اس طرح کی کہ ہرن کو جب شکاری کتے دبوچھ لیتے ہیں اور بے بسی کی حالت میں اس کے منہ سے جو کرب ناک چیخ نکلتی ہے وہ غزل ہے۔معلمین ادب نے اب تک غزل کی جو تعریفیں کی ہیں ان میں سب سے مقبول تعریف یہ ہے کہ’’ عورتوں سے باتیں کرنا ،عورتوں کے متعلق باتیں کر نا ،عورتوں سے عشق بازی کرنا‘‘۔عربی زبان میں غزل سے مراد ’’کاتنا‘‘ لیا جاتا ہے۔عرب میں نوجوان لڑکیاں گھر کی مصروفیت سے جب فارغ ہوجاتی سوت کاتتی تھی اور جوگیت گھاتی اس کو غزل سے معنون کیا جاتا تھا۔شاعری کی اصطلاح میں غزل وہ شعری صنف ہے جس کے ہر شعر میں الگ مضمون باندھا گیا ہوجامعیت اور اختصار غزل کے ہر شعر کا خاصہ ہوتا ہے غزل کا ہر شعر اپنے مفہوم کے لحاظ سے سالم ہوتا ہے۔عشق و عاشقی کے مضامین غزل کے بنیادی عناصر سمجھے جاتے ہیں۔ڈاکٹر محمد عبدالحفیظ قتیلؔ نے اس حوالے سے کچھ یوں اظہار خیال کیا ہے:
’’غزل کے لغوی معنی عورتوں سے باتیں کرنے ،ان کے ساتھ خوش طبعی سے پیش آنے اور عاشقی کرنے کے ہیں۔اور اصطلاح میں اس صنف سخن کو کہتے ہیں جو حسن جمال کی تعریف اور عشق وعاشقی کے ذکر کے لیے مخصوص ہے‘‘ (۱)

Man is curious. Today he is stepping forward to explore the world and space, but still he is trying to know the answer to the question that how he was made? Qur’an the last holy book of Allah, which provides complete guidance in every walk of life, can give better answer to this question. Besides this many theories were presented by the scientists called evolution theories. One of these theories is “Theory of natural selection” presented by Charles Darwin in 1859 A.D. This theory got a lot of reputation. Qur’anic teachings say that the first human being Hazrat Adam (علیہ السلام) was created by Allah as a complete Man. But this theory states that all species of organisms arise and develop through the natural selection of small, inherited variations that increase the individual's ability to compete, survive, and reproduce (means there was no Adam on earth as the Father of humanity, which is contrary to Islam). Darwin theory, a non-Islamic theory about the creation of humanity has a great impact over the various thinkers of subcontinent. This research article attempts to answer the questions that what are the Qur’anic teachings about the creation of humanity on earth? And what are the different evolution theories and their effects on the various thinkers of subcontinent?
In a pot experiment, wood coal was applied to tomato plants of Rio Grande cultivar in the form of 32 different treatments, which were made by treating the same number of powdered wood coal portions (250g each ) with one liter each of 32 different acid base solutions i.e. 4% HCl, 4% H2SO4, 15% HNO3, 5% NaOH, 5% KOH abbreviated as ''C'', ''F'',''N'', ''S'', ''P'' and their combinations CF, CN, CS, CP, FN, FS, FP, NS, NP, SP, CFN, CFS, CFP, FNS, FNP, FSP, CNS, CNP, CSP, FSP, NSP, CFNS, CFNP, CFSP, CNSP, FNSP, CFNSP in one ratio one respectively. Quality of the treated wood coal and its role as fertilizer was studied in term of physicochemical parameters of pots soil and tomato plants in comparison to controls i.e. NPK, humic acid, F.Y.M, wood coal and untreated soil. pH and EC of the treated wood coal showed significant difference (P<0.05) with ranges of 1.48 to 11.9 and 3.45 to 28.4µs/dl respectively, where most of pH values were in acidic region, except S, P, CS, FP, SP, CSP and FSP treatments while EC was highest in acidic or acid containing treatments. Soil parameters showed significant variation (P<0.05) where the least EC 96.60 µS/dl was found in untreated soil while highest 190.10 µS/dl in NSP treated soil.Acidity of soil ranged from 0.97x10-2g/100mL in S to 1.41x10-2g/100mL in FP treated soils. The highest value 6.58x10-3% of inorganic nitrogen was observed in CFNSP treated soil. An increase in soil pH from 7.85 to 8.61 was observed after treatments where treatment wise comparison showed a range from 8.10 to 8.32 in CFP and CNS respectively. The effect of treatments on soil minerals in mg/kg indicated greatest variation in Fe from 2.759 to 5.358, Mn from 0.324 to 0.73, Na from 3.9 to 11.9 and K from 8.60 to 15.30 while other minerals like Cu, Zn, P, Pb and Ni showed moderate variability. Higher trend of soil minerals were found in sulfuric or nitric acids containing treatments. Data of tomato plants physical parameters,taken in intervals each of 15 days, varied significantly (P<0.05) where higher values of plant height 51.53cm was found in CN, leaf area 26.77 cm2 in FSP, No. of leaves plant-113.13 in CFN, No. of leaflets plant-1 53.93 in NP and No. of flower plant-1week-1 13.80 in SP treated plants with lower values of these parameters25.20 cm, 15.94cm2, 8.07, 33.87 and 1.42 in untreated soil respectively, while No. of branches 4.56 of CNP were higher than humic acid 1.56 and No. of fruits plant-1week-1 4.75 of FNS than 1.00 of CSP. Proximate composition of plant parts taken in percent showed the higher values of moisture 96.28, crude protein 1.30 and NFE 88.36 in roots, ash 4.75 and crude fiber 7.32 in stem and crude fat 2.64 in young leaves. Percent proximate composition of treated plants varied from 0.5 to 3, where maximum values ofmoisture 95.67, ash 4.03, crude fat 2.05, crude protein 1.21, crude fiber 6.05 and NFE 87.94 were detected in C, CFP CNS, CNSP, CFNP and FN treated plants respectively. Except Na and K with highest values of 16.10 and 37.63, other minerals of plant parts, like Fe, Zn, Mn, P etc., varied from 0.01 to 3.00mgKg-1 where most of them were higher in roots and leaves of tomato. Treatment variation of these mineral were also significant at P=0.05 where highest values of Fe was found in CNSP, Zn, Cu and in C, Mn in FNSP, Na and P in NSP, K in N and Ni was highest in FSP treated plants. Most of the fruits proximate parameters except moisture 94.82% and NFE 96.88% ranged from 0.02 to 3% with higher values in KOH containing treatments. The lowest values of these minerals were present in untreated soils. Among the mineral content of fruits Fe content of FNSP, Zn of CFSP, Cu and Na of CFNS, Mn and P of CS, Pb of CNP, Ni of SP were highest compared to other treatments. Highest values of Carbon 84.16% and lycophene 4.50mgKg-1 were found in CFP and FSP treatments, while chlorophyll was high at day 45of transplantation and in CFNSP treated plant. From the results it was conjectured that treated wood coal may be developed as fertilizer for tomato and other crops where further research particularly under field condition are needed.
